package nux.xom.io;
import java.io.File;
import java.io.FileInputStream;
import java.io.IOException;
import java.io.InputStream;
import java.io.Reader;
import java.net.URI;
import javax.xml.stream.XMLInputFactory;
import javax.xml.stream.XMLStreamException;
import javax.xml.stream.XMLStreamReader;
import nu.xom.Builder;
import nu.xom.Document;
import nu.xom.NodeFactory;
import nu.xom.ParsingException;
import org.xml.sax.ContentHandler;
import org.xml.sax.DTDHandler;
import org.xml.sax.EntityResolver;
import org.xml.sax.ErrorHandler;
import org.xml.sax.InputSource;
import org.xml.sax.SAXException;
import org.xml.sax.SAXNotRecognizedException;
import org.xml.sax.SAXNotSupportedException;
import org.xml.sax.XMLReader;
/**
* Imlementation of {@link nu.xom.Builder} that constructs a XOM document using an
* underlying StAX pull parser rather than a SAX push parser, inverting control
* flow.
* <p>
* All the hard work is delegated to {@link nux.xom.io.StaxParser}.
*
* @author whoschek.AT.lbl.DOT.gov
* @author $Author: hoschek3 $
* @version $Revision: 1.11 $, $Date: 2006/03/26 03:13:32 $
*/
final class StaxBuilder extends Builder { // not a public class
/** The optional XOM factory to push into. */
private final NodeFactory factory;
/** The StAX factory used to create StAX parser objects. */
private final XMLInputFactory inputFactory;
/**
* Constructs a new instance that pushes into the given node factory.
*
* @param inputFactory
* a factory constructing StAX {@link XMLStreamReader} instances.
* Must not be <code>null</code>.
* @param factory
* the node factory to stream into. May be <code>null</code> in
* which case the default XOM NodeFactory is used, building the
* full XML tree.
*/
StaxBuilder(XMLInputFactory inputFactory, NodeFactory factory) {
super(new DummyXMLReader(), false, factory);
if (inputFactory == null)
throw new IllegalArgumentException("XMLInputFactory must not be null");
this.inputFactory = inputFactory;
if (factory == null) factory = new NodeFactory();
this.factory = factory;
}
/** Inherited from {@link Builder#build(InputStream)}. */
public Document build(InputStream input) throws ParsingException, IOException {
return build(input, null);
}
/** Inherited from {@link Builder#build(InputStream, String)}. */
public Document build(InputStream input, String baseURI)
throws ParsingException, IOException {
try {
XMLStreamReader reader = createXMLStreamReader(input, baseURI);
return new StaxParser(reader, factory).build();
} finally {
if (input != null) input.close(); // for SAX compatibility
}
}
/** Inherited from {@link Builder#build(File)}. */
public Document build(File file) throws ParsingException, IOException {
String baseURI = file.toURI().toASCIIString();
return build(new FileInputStream(file), baseURI);
}
/** Inherited from {@link Builder#build(Reader)}. */
public Document build(Reader input) throws ParsingException, IOException {
return build(input, null);
}
/** Inherited from {@link Builder#build(Reader, String)}. */
public Document build(Reader input, String baseURI)
throws ParsingException, IOException {
try {
XMLStreamReader reader = createXMLStreamReader(input, baseURI);
return new StaxParser(reader, factory).build();
} finally {
if (input != null) input.close(); // for SAX compatibility
}
}
/** Inherited from {@link Builder#build(String)}. */
public Document build(String systemID) throws ParsingException, IOException {
if (systemID == null)
throw new IllegalArgumentException("systemID must not be null");
return build(URI.create(systemID).toURL().openStream(), systemID);
// return build(new URL(systemID).openStream(), systemID);
}
private XMLStreamReader createXMLStreamReader(InputStream input, String baseURI)
throws ParsingException {
if (input == null)
throw new IllegalArgumentException("input must not be null");
if (baseURI != null && baseURI.length() == 0) baseURI = null;
//baseURI = canonicalizeURL(baseURI); // TODO
try {
synchronized (inputFactory) {
// Grabbing a lock is necessary for SJSXP, but not for woodstox
// See http://bugs.sun.com/bugdatabase/view_bug.do?bug_id=6365687
return inputFactory.createXMLStreamReader(baseURI, input);
}
} catch (XMLStreamException e) {
StaxUtil.wrapException(e);
return null; // unreachable
}
}
private XMLStreamReader createXMLStreamReader(Reader input, String baseURI)
throws ParsingException {
if (input == null)
throw new IllegalArgumentException("input must not be null");
if (baseURI != null && baseURI.length() == 0) baseURI = null;
//baseURI = canonicalizeURL(baseURI); // TODO
try {
synchronized (inputFactory) {
// Grabbing a lock is necessary for SJSXP, but not for woodstox
// See http://bugs.sun.com/bugdatabase/view_bug.do?bug_id=6365687
return inputFactory.createXMLStreamReader(baseURI, input);
}
} catch (XMLStreamException e) {
StaxUtil.wrapException(e);
return null; // unreachable
}
}
